After using the unfinished projector about 5 times, the eballast doesn't want to strike the bulb any longer. I have confirmed that power is definitely getting to the ballast with a voltmeter, and that there is no voltage coming out of the blue wires. There is also no carbon marks on the mogul base. I don't hear any audible clicks anymore like it used to. Is there anything that I can do to fix it, or am I stuck with having to get another one?
